The VTA may enter into agreements for the joint use of any property and rights by the VTA and any public agency or public utility operating transit facilities; may enter into agreements with any public agency or public utility operating any transit facilities, and wholly or partially within or without the boundaries of the VTA, for the joint use of any property of the VTA or of the public agency or public utility, or the establishment of through routes, joint fares, transfer of passengers, or pooling arrangements.
